The ilioinguinal nerve is a nerve that innervates the abdomen and genital region. It begins at the lumbar plexus and consists of two branches – an abdominal branch that innervates the skin and muscles of the abdomen, and a genital branch, which innervates the skin of the pubis, scrotum and labia majora.
An appendectomy is surgery to remove the appendix when it is infected. This condition is called appendicitis. Appendectomy is a common emergency surgery. The appendix is a thin pouch that is attached to the large intestine. It sits in the lower right part of your belly.
